What is RSSI? 

RSSI stands for Received Signal Strength Indicator, which measures how well your device can hear a signal from an access point or router. RSSI is a relative value that varies depending on the chipset manufacturer, and it can range from 0 to 255 or 0 to 127. The higher the RSSI value, the stronger the signal. RSSI is useful for determining if you have enough signal to get a good wireless connection.

RSSI is different from dBm, which is an absolute measure of signal power in milliwatts. dBm is a logarithmic scale, so the closer to 0 dBm, the better the signal is. A good signal strength for Wi-Fi is usually between -67 dBm and -30 dBm.

How Does RSSI Affect Your Wi-Fi Signal?

You already know what RSSI is. Now we will discuss several ways in which RSSI affects your Wi-Fi signal. Here are some of them:

The first thing to understand is that RSSI is a measure of a device's ability to receive a signal. In other words, RSSI is the value used to determine a good wireless connection. A higher RSSI value means a stronger signal, which means less interference, less packet loss, and faster data rates. A lower RSSI value means a weaker signal, which means you may experience dead zones, poor performance, or dropped connections if you are too far from the router or access point.

So, RSSI can help you troubleshoot and optimize your Wi-Fi network. By measuring the RSSI values of different locations and devices, you can identify the best places to install or relocate your router or access point, adjust the antenna orientation, change the channel or frequency band, or use a Wi-Fi extender or repeater to boost the signal.

How to Improve Your Wi-Fi Signal Strength?

Depending on your situation and preferences, there are many possible ways to improve your Wi-Fi signal strength. Here are some general tips that might help you:

Upgrade your router: If you have an old or low-quality router, it might not be able to handle the demands of your devices and environment. A newer or more powerful router can offer better performance, features, and security.

Move your router: The location of your router can make a big difference in the quality and coverage of your Wi-Fi signal. You should place your router in a central and open area, away from walls, metal objects, appliances, and other sources of interference.

Switch devices over to Ethernet: If you have devices that don’t need to be wireless, such as desktop computers, smart TVs, or game consoles, you can connect them to your router using an Ethernet cable.

Remove unnecessary devices: If too many devices are connected to your Wi-Fi network, they can compete for the limited bandwidth and slow down your connection. You should disconnect any devices that you are not using or need Wi-Fi access, such as printers, smart speakers, or security cameras.

Update your firmware: Your router’s firmware is the software that controls its functions and features. Sometimes, the manufacturer releases updates that can improve the performance, stability, and security of your router.

Change your Wi-Fi channel and frequency band: Your Wi-Fi network operates on a certain channel and frequency band, which can affect its speed and reliability. If there are many other Wi-Fi networks in your area using the same channel or band, they can interfere with each other and cause congestion.

Consider an extender or repeater: If you have areas in your home that are too far from your router or have weak signal strength, you might want to use an extender or repeater to boost your Wi-Fi coverage. An extender is a device that connects to your router wirelessly and creates a new Wi-Fi network with the same name and password. Both devices can help you eliminate dead zones and improve your Wi-Fi experience.

Upgrade to high-gain antennas: If your router has external antennas, you can replace them with high-gain antennas that can increase the range and strength of your Wi-Fi signal. High-gain antennas are usually larger and more directional than standard antennas. This means they can focus the signal in a certain direction rather than spreading it evenly in all directions. You should point the antennas towards the areas where you need better Wi-Fi coverage.
